What happened and why it matters
S&P Dow Jones Indices announced AVB will exit the S&P 500 as Equity Residential acquires AvalonBay. The merged entity will be named Vivmark Residential (VMRK) and remain in the S&P 500, while Reddit expands into the index. The changes take effect ahead of market open on Aug 18, 2026, alongside a MidCap400 reshuffle.
Index removals typically trigger selling by passive funds; AVB will be removed Aug 18 as Reddit enters SP500, compounding near-term weakness. M&A uncertainty can cap upside until deal closes; historical precedent shows price pressure around rebalance dates.
